Founded in 1841, Fordham is the Jesuit University of New York, offering an exceptional education distinguished by the Jesuit tradition to more than 16,000 students in its nine colleges and schools. It has residential campuses in the Bronx and Manhattan, a campus in West Harrison, N.Y., the Louis Calder Center Biological Field Station in Armonk, N.Y., and the London Centre in the United Kingdom.
The University offers a comprehensive benefits package that includes medical, dental, and vision insurance; flexible spending accounts; retirement plans; life insurance; short and long-term disability; employee assistance program ( EAP ); tuition remission; and generous time off.

Reporting to the Assistant Vice President of Enterprise AI, the AI/Machine Learning Engineer supports the advancement of the University's enterprise AI strategy by designing, building, and implementing practical artificial intelligence and machine learning solutions across the university ecosystem. This senior role serves as a technical implementation lead, contributing to a dual-path approach focused on developing targeted AI agents to support the student journey and building predictive models that help anticipate institutional needs. Working closely with the AVP , information technology, data governance, academic, and administrative stakeholders, the role translates institutional needs into secure, scalable, ethical, and privacy-compliant AI/ML solutions that improve campus operations, decision support, and student outcomes.
Minimum Salary: 128,000
Maximum Salary: 160,000
